Let's
skip all the clever moralizing and jump right to the central question
here:
Why the heck doesn't Vince
just
chill on the smut for a while?
I'm sick and tired of discussing whether or not the 'Trish' thing
was right or wrong. Let's assume for a second that it just doesn't
matter if it was right or wrong. The fact remains that it gave
a
lot of ammunition to Vince's critics. I cannot
believe that even Vince McMahon could honestly belive that the
'Trish'
skit wouldn't cause an uproar. In fact, let's stop
playing
coy about this folks, Vince WANTED it to cause
an uproar. All the cutesy little "but the WWF
has
ALWAYS done such and such, blah blah blah" defenses on the
planet won't change the fact that Vince went way too far this
time,
and he KNEW he was going way too far. It's extremely dishonest
to
take a course of action intended specifically to cause controversy,
then complain when the controversy actually arrives.
So,
Vince
(and by extension the WWF and wrestling as a whole) have been
getting
the living hell kicked out of them by the mainstream media. It
seems
to me that a smart man would of backed off a little, especially
since he had absolutely nothing to lose by doing so. But
instead of just letting the whole thing die, Vince continues
to rub our noses in it show after show. Replays, references,
his "live sex act" skit- he reminds me of that geeky kid in high
school that had no freakin' clue when the joke just isn't funny
anymore.
